What is the difference between Flight Paramedic Part Time vs Flight Nurse Part Time?
| Aspect | Flight Paramedic Part Time | Flight Nurse Part Time |
|---|---|---|
| Required Certifications | Paramedic license, Advanced airway, IV skills | Nursing license, Advanced airway, IV skills |
| Work Environment | Helicopter or fixed-wing aircraft, emergency scenes | Helicopter or fixed-wing aircraft, emergency scenes |
| Employer & Industry | Air ambulance services, hospitals | Air ambulance services, hospitals |
Both Flight Paramedic Part Time and Flight Nurse Part Time roles involve working in air ambulance settings, providing emergency care during transport. The main difference lies in their foundational certifications: paramedics versus nurses. Paramedics focus on advanced emergency procedures, while nurses bring a broader patient care background. Both roles require similar work environments and are employed by air ambulance services and hospitals, making them comparable options for emergency medical professionals seeking part-time flight roles.

Make a Difference: When a child's life depends on minutes, precision, and teamwork, our Flight & Transport Nurses answer the call. As part of Cincinnati Children's Pediatric Air & Ground Transport Team, you'll deliver ICUlevel care in unpredictable environments, partnering with pilots, paramedics, physicians, and families to safely move critically ill children to the care they need.
What we need: Registered Nurses with 3+ years of pediatric ICU experience with a BSN from ACEN, CCNE or NLN CNEA accredited institution. We are looking for someone with night shift availability between the hours of 7:00PM - 7:00AM.
Why Cincinnati Children's Transport team?
Receive $5/hr critical care pay + $4/hr night shift differential pay + $4/hr weekend differential pay in addition to a base pay
We are a nationally ranked children's hospital with Magnet designation
We have a new dedicated helicopter, dramatically speeding up the transport of newborns and children
Our critical care transport nurses rotate their time with ground and air transport, offering variety and opportunities to build diverse skills in a team environment

Cincinnati Children's Hospital Medical Center, located in Cincinnati, OH, US, is a premier pediatric hospital renowned for its exceptional clinical services, research programs, and medical education. The healthcare institution, founded in 1883, holds a sterling reputation in the industry, with a mission to improve child health and transform delivery of care through fully integrated, globally recognized research, education and innovation. As one of the oldest and most distinguished pediatric hospitals in the United States, Cincinnati Children's continues to offer a broad range of high-quality, compassionate care to children in the community and around the globe. As a testament to its dedication, it has consistently been ranked among the top three US pediatric hospitals by U.S. News & World Report.
